Emerging Trends in File Format Compatibility
The rapid evolution of technology has led to an explosion of new file formats, making compatibility a significant challenge. One of the emerging trends in this field is the increasing adoption of cloud-based solutions, which enable real-time collaboration and data exchange across different platforms. The use of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) algorithms is also on the rise, allowing for automated file format conversion and validation. Furthermore, the growing importance of data privacy and security has led to a greater emphasis on developing secure file format compatibility solutions that protect sensitive information from unauthorized access.
Innovations in File Format Standardization
Standardization is critical to ensuring seamless data exchange, and recent innovations in this area have been significant. The development of standardized file formats, such as PDF/A and XML, has simplified the process of exchanging data between different systems. Additionally, the creation of file format registries, such as the UK National Archives' PRONOM registry, has facilitated the identification and validation of file formats, reducing errors and inconsistencies. Moreover, the use of container formats, such as ZIP and TAR, has enabled the packaging of multiple files into a single, easily transferable format, streamlining data exchange and storage.
